Invincible Spirit, Kodiac relative a standout at Premier Sale

Kilimanjaro Bloodstock will be offering an exceptionally well bred colt at the 2019 Cape Premier Yearling Sale.

Casanova King (Lot 120) is a bay colt sired by Gr.1 Premio Presidente della Repubblica winner and champion Querari.
One of South Africa’s most consistently successful stallions, Querari has sired stakes winners in each of his first four crops to race, with his top performers including the graded stakes winners Querari Falcon, Kangaroo Jack, Cosmic Light, Wonderwall, star sprinter Pinnacle Peak and the brilliant exported Gauteng Guineas winner Monks Hood.

He also has a number of very promising 3yos representing him this season, with Querari’s notable sophomores this season including the stakes winners Dagmar and Pleasedtomeetyou, as well as impressive KZN Fillies Guineas Trial winner Arianos Shadow.

Querari, who shares his sire Oasis Dream with hot sire Showcasing, had an advertised fee of R60 000 for 2018, with his yearlings continuing to prosper in the sales ring. A Querari filly made R1 000 000 at the 2018 Premier Sale, while a colt by the Maine Chance Farms sire fetched R800 000 at the most recent National Yearling Sale.

Casanova King is out of a winning daughter of US champion and G1 Breeders’ Cup Juvenile winner War Pass in the form of My Lovely, with the latter being a half-sister to Gr.1 Champagne Stakes third Fast And Sexy (like the colt on offered sired by a Danzig line stallion).

My Lovely’s second dam is the stakes placed Slip Anchor mare Fayfa –who also ranks as the ancestress of stakes winners Contessa Vanessa and Astor as well as useful local gallopers Captain’s Causeway and Winter Heart.

In turn, Fayfa is a half-sister to French Oaks winner Rafha –the dam of outstanding stallions Invincible Spirit and Kodiac, who, between them were responsible for five Gr.1 winners in 2018. Invincible Spirit, who stands for a fee of €120 000, has sired more than 100 stakes winners to date –including 2018 Gr.1 scorers Eqtidaar, Royal Meeting and Magna Grecia-as well as current sire sensation Kingman, while his half-brother Kodiac, an exceptional sire of 2yos and responsible for over 90 black type performers, is the sire of 2018 Gr.1 winners Best Solution (Caulfield Cup) and Fairyland (Cheveley Park Stakes).

Intriguingly, Invincible Spirit is a son of Green Desert –the grandsire of Querari, which makes Casanova King bred on very similar lines to that outstanding stallion.

This is also the family of outstanding 2yo and Coolmore sire Pride Of Dubai, Equus Champion Enaad, new Coolmore sire Gustav Klimt and graded/group winners Uni (winner of the recent G1 Matriarch Stakes), Nayarra, and Wonderfully.
